2-Day Adventure Itinerary for Pondicherry

  1. Day 1: Scuba Diving at Paradise Beach
    20 minutes (6.3 km) from Pondicherry city center

    Start your adventure in Pondicherry by scuba diving at Paradise Beach, surrounded by crystal clear waters and a variety of marine life. The experience includes a short training session and a 30-minute guided dive in the Bay of Bengal. Depending on the season, you might even get a glimpse of sea turtles, lionfish, and moray eels.

  2. Day 1: Kayaking in Chunnambar River
    15 minutes (5.5 km) from Paradise Beach

    Navigate the gentle current of the Chunnambar River on a kayaking tour. Paddle past lush green mangroves and spot a variety of birds and wildlife. If you're lucky, you might even see a few dolphins. The tour lasts for 2 hours and is a perfect way to unwind from the morning's adventure.

  3. Day 2: Trekking in Gingee Fort
    1 hour 20 minutes (70 km) from Pondicherry city center

    Take on the challenge of a 3-hour trek up to Gingee Fort, a historic marvel built in the 13th century. Explore the massive complex of three forts and take in the panoramic view of the surrounding hills and farmland. Along the way, you'll discover the secrets of this remarkable fortress and its place in Tamil Nadu's history.

  4. Day 2: Surfing at Serenity Beach
    45 minutes (14.3 km) from Gingee Fort

    End your adventure in Pondicherry with a surfing lesson at Serenity Beach, known for its consistent waves and shallow waters. The one-hour lesson is perfect for beginners and includes a surfboard rental and guidance from experienced instructors. Ride the waves and create memories to last a lifetime.
